Construction Report of the Higashi-ogishima Mizue-cho Line Viaduct
The Kawasaki Port Harbor Road Higashi-ogishima Mizue-cho Line Viaduct (Section 3) is a 142.5 m long, three-span continuous steel deck box girder bridge crossing the Metropolitan Expressway Tokyo Bay Shore Route. This report shows construction by large block erection method with largest crawler crane, and design of permanent scaffold made of aluminum alloy, “cusa”.
